Model atoms

Model atoms of various sophistication are currently available for several ions. They are characterized by the number of levels (individual atomic levels and superlevels) that they include. Oscillator strengths and photoionization cross-sections have been extracted from the Opacity Project database, TOPbase, while level energies have been updated to experimental values extracted from the NIST atomic spectra database. We use the extensive Kurucz atomic data sets for iron-peak elements. For each model, a data file and a Grotrian diagram (as a PDF file) can be downloaded. Files used for specific model atmospheres are specially marked and are generally the most up-to-date (e.g., data used for the OSTAR2002 and the BSTAR2006 model grids).
